Staff Training: Competence and Continuous Development
Well-trained staff are the first line of defence against accidents. All operatives at Garden Clearance Carshalton complete a structured induction covering safe use of tools, manual handling, site segregation of waste, and emergency procedures. Ongoing training refreshers and toolbox talks keep teams aligned with best practice and the requirements of being an insured waste removal company.
Training modules include:
- Manual Handling and Lifting Techniques to prevent musculoskeletal injuries when moving bulky garden waste.
- Chainsaw, Strimmer and Hand Tool Safety for operatives authorised to use powered equipment.
- First Aid and Emergency Response so that incidents are managed effectively until professional help arrives.
We maintain clear training records for every team member. These records support our insurer requirements and help demonstrate competence if ever needed in relation to a claim or compliance audit.
PPE (Personal Protective Equipment) is provided to all operatives and is a mandatory part of our safety regime. As an insured rubbish removal company we ensure that PPE is fit for purpose, properly maintained and replaced when worn. Standard issue includes high-visibility jackets, protective gloves, safety boots with steel toe caps, eye protection and appropriate hearing protection when power tools are used.
We also supply specialist PPE where tasks demand it: cut-resistant gauntlets for handling thorny brambles, dust masks where mouldy compost or pigeon guano is present, and chemical-resistant gloves if treating invasive weeds. Adherence to PPE rules reduces exposure to hazards and demonstrates our commitment as an insured garden clearance company to safe working practices.
Personal kit standards are checked at the start and end of each shift, and supervisors carry spares for immediate replacement. Our PPE policy is reinforced through signage and job briefings, ensuring that no one carries out risky work without the correct protection.
Our risk assessment process is systematic and documented for every job, large or small. Before a clearance begins we carry out a site visit or a detailed photographic assessment to identify hazards such as slopes, hidden trip hazards, potential asbestos-containing materials, or animal waste. This assessment determines control measures and the level of insurance oversight required for the task.
Typical risk assessment steps include:
- Site reconnaissance and hazard identification.
- Evaluation of likelihood and potential severity of incidents.
- Selection of control measures, including PPE, tool restrictions and traffic management.
- Documentation and client notification of any residual risks.
Where a job involves higher-than-normal risks, we implement additional safety measures—such as exclusion zones, banksman for vehicle movements, or engagement of licensed contractors for specialist removals. These extra controls protect the public and maintain our standing as a dependable insured rubbish company in Carshalton.
Incident reporting and continuous improvement are part of our operational culture. Any near-miss or accident is recorded, investigated and used to improve procedures. This approach helps us manage our insurance exposure and keeps our teams and the public safer during every garden clearance.
